Brief description of the research activities: 

I did research on numerical semigroups and produced software related to this research.
Rees quotients of numerical semigroups are finite commutative nilpotent monoids; results obtained give some connections between the theories of numerical semigroups and of finite semigroups.
It was obtained an algorithm to compute generalized Feng Rao numbers of numerical semigroups which is usable in practice. Results related to these numbers, for numerical semigroups generated by intervals have been then obtained. The interest on the obtention of results related to the Feng Rao numbers comes from Coding Theory.
